I have a 99 Sportsman 500 that cranks at a normal rpm but will not start (when cold). It doesn't pop or sputter or anything...appears to have no spark at all. But if you allow it to coast down a hill in gear then hit the starter it immediately fires up, every time, even at slow speeds. When it is warm, it starts fine. I have an idea what it may be but I don't want to steer anyone down a path. Any ideas from you experinced folk would be appreciated. Thanks

does it satrt w/ the pull cord? have you checked to see if the plug is firing when you turn it over w/ the key. i dont see what having it coast down a hill in gear will do as its not a stanard to pop the clutch as it shouldnt(clutch) be turning the engine over when its rolling as it takes rpms to engage the clutch to the belt. i would try to start it w/ the recoil first and if it starts then we can go from there. just a couple of questions and suggestions.
